Murl::Video::IShaderTechnique Member List

This is the complete list of members for Murl::Video::IShaderTechnique, including all inherited members.

AddAttributeVariableDeclarations(const AttributeVariableDeclaration *declarations, UInt32 numberOfDeclarations)=0Murl::Video::IShaderTechniquepure virtual
AddShader(IShader *shader)=0Murl::Video::IShaderTechniquepure virtual
AddUniformVariableDeclarations(const UniformVariableDeclaration *declarations, UInt32 numberOfDeclarations)=0Murl::Video::IShaderTechniquepure virtual
GetNumberOfShaders() const =0Murl::Video::IShaderTechniquepure virtual
GetObjectInterface()=0Murl::Video::IShaderTechniquepure virtual
GetObjectInterface() const =0Murl::Video::IShaderTechniquepure virtual
GetShader(UInt32 index) const =0Murl::Video::IShaderTechniquepure virtual
RemoveAttributeVariableDeclarations(const AttributeVariableDeclaration *declarations, UInt32 numberOfDeclarations)=0Murl::Video::IShaderTechniquepure virtual
RemoveUniformVariableDeclarations(const UniformVariableDeclaration *declarations, UInt32 numberOfDeclarations)=0Murl::Video::IShaderTechniquepure virtual


Copyright © 2011-2024 Spraylight GmbH.